Best Foods for Arthritis

Fish Could be Very Helpful

Fatty fishes like mackerel, tuna, herring, and salmon are known to be rich in inflammation-fighting omega-3 fatty acids. Thus, consumption of these fatty fishes could help reduce the risk of developing mild arthritis in a severe form. These fishes also have good vitamin D content thus, consumption of fish regularly will also help maintain vitamin D levels and ensure proper absorption of calcium.

Green Tea

Green tea is rich in nutrients, and that is one of the reasons why people who are on diet prefer drinking it. Green tea also has high antioxidant content thus, it possesses the ability to fight inflammation. Some studies have found that regular consumption of green tea can reduce the severity of rheumatoid arthritis.

Garlic

Some test-tube studies have found that components found in garlic have cancer-fighting properties. Plus, this taste-enhancing food item also has good anti-inflammatory properties, and hence, it could reduce arthritic symptoms. Besides this, garlic has also shown immune system enhancing properties, and it does this by improving the function of some immune cells. Some of the inflammatory markers that are associated with arthritis can also be reduced with the consumption of arthritis.

Soybeans

For vegetarians and who cannot consume fish, soy-based products could fulfill the need for omega-3 fatty acids. Soybeans have high protein and fiber content plus; they are also low in fat. Thus, they are considered very healthy and known to be best for people suffering from rheumatoid arthritis.

Walnuts

Walnuts are known to have very high nutrient content along with the compounds that have the property to reduce inflammation associated with joint disease. Just like fatty fishes and soybeans, walnuts also have an abundance of omega-3 fatty acids that are known to reduce the symptoms of arthritis.

Berries

Another beneficial food for people suffering from arthritis is different types of berries including blueberry, strawberry, and blackberry. They are admired for having a very high amount of antioxidants along with numerous other minerals & vitamins. Berries are also rich in two plant-based compounds quercetin and rutin that have been shown to reduce arthritis-related inflammation in some of the studies performed on rats. These two compounds also possess many other health benefits.

Tart Cherry Juice

Sourced from the fruit that grows on the Prunus Cerasus tree, tart cherry juice is known to offer numerous nutrients and health benefits. This juice also has compounds that can decrease arthritic symptoms, and that’s why it is on this list. Regular consumption of this juice has been shown to reduce inflammatory markers associated with osteoarthritis.
